While information specifically about the name Ethanael may be limited, here are some details about the more common variant, Nathanael:
Origin: Nathanael has biblical origins and can be found in the New Testament of the Bible. In the Bible, Nathanael is one of the twelve apostles of Jesus. He is also known as Bartholomew in some gospel accounts.
Famous Personalities:
1. Nathanael West - an American author known for his novels "Miss Lonelyhearts" and "The Day of the Locust."
2. Nathanael Greene - a major general in the Continental Army during the American Revolutionary War and one of George Washington's most trusted advisors.
